Deep in the arid landscapes of eastern Mexico, a remarkable plant thrives, transforming vast landscapes into productive fields. Sisal, derived from the Agave sisalana, has been a cornerstone of natural fiber production for centuries. Known for its strength and durability, this fiber has woven its way into countless industries worldwide.
Origins and Cultivation
Originating from the Yucatán Peninsula, sisal cultivation spread to Africa, Brazil, and beyond during the 19th century. The plant, a succulent related to agave, matures in 7-10 years, yielding leaves up to 1.5 meters long. Farmers harvest the leaves by hand, extracting the fibrous core through a process called decortication. Today, Tanzania and Brazil lead global production, supplying over 300,000 tons annually.

Versatile Applications
- Ropes and Twines: Sisal’s high tensile strength makes it ideal for marine ropes, agricultural baling twine, and heavy-duty cords.
- Textiles and Crafts: Woven into carpets, mats, and handicrafts, it offers a rustic, eco-friendly texture.
- Industrial Uses: From paper reinforcement to composites in automotive parts, sisal enhances sustainability in manufacturing.
- Emerging Roles: Biodegradable packaging and geotextiles for soil stabilization highlight its modern relevance.
Sustainability Edge
Unlike synthetic fibers, sisal is fully biodegradable and requires minimal water or pesticides. It supports soil conservation through agroforestry systems.
